        <description>Hands on: Machine Making / Hacking Tutorial

Abstract

In this workshop, participants will create their own embroidered touch sensitive textile using the ATtiny, a smaller, cheaper alternative to the Arduino for basic projects. We will learn about the ATtiny, discuss tips for using and soldering on conductive thread, and explore different circuit design solutions together.</description>

        <description>Hands-on: BioDyes - Alternatives for the dyeing industry

Abstract

The textile industry is one of the most polluting in the world, in which one the most environmentally disastrous processes is the dyeing of fibers and textiles of the clothes we wear.
Chemicals are released daily in rivers and nature destroying the environment around us to satisfy the colour demands that we create as designers, industry and consumers.
